Heads up, plugin folks: these constants drive the Sortabee CSV import wizard's batching and preview behavior. If your plugin feeds rows faster than the chunk limit, we buffer and you eat the memory cost, so don't get clever. Override hooks exist, but the wizard clamps anything outside the sane range below. Here are the defaults we ship with.

tuning table, kawep-tawif:
CAPS = {
    "olidor": 80,
    "belion": 7,
    "quenys": 225,
    "druox": 839,
    "fraath": 482,
}

Hello all,

During last week's disaster-recovery drill at the Arbenfield site, we validated that the orphaned-resource sweeper correctly reclaimed dangling volumes and stale load-balancer entries left behind by the simulated outage. One caveat: the sweeper's state store must be restored before the first post-failover run, or it will flag healthy resources as orphans. Restoring that store requires unlocking the cold backup, so keep the passphrase below in the sealed runbook.

vault phrase of yaguf-hahaf = druath-holix

Reviewers: every artifact in the Marlowe user-profile sharding effort is built hermetically on the Quarry farm and signed at publish time. The shard-router, rebalancer, and migration tooling each carry an attestation linking source revision, builder identity, and dependency lockfile. When reviewing a shard-map change, verify the attestation chain rather than trusting the image tag — tags are mutable, attestations are not. Rollbacks must reference a previously attested artifact. The current canary artifact is identified by the token below.

trace token, tahog-bajeg: htk6_3c2462